Common mistakes
The water is sufficiently.The water is sufficient.
错误原因:'sufficiently' 是副词,不能用作表语;应该使用形容词 'sufficient'。
We have sufficiently time.We have sufficient time.
错误原因:'sufficiently' 是副词,不能直接修饰名词;应该使用形容词 'sufficient' 修饰名词 'time'。

Pronunciation & Spelling
Words ending in '-iciently' (efficiently, insufficiently, deficiently, proficiently) share the same /ʃəntli/ sound as 'sufficiently'. Note that words like 'frequently' or 'recently' have different consonant sounds and do not rhyme.
